Replacement of Circuit
3-WAY AES CIRCUIT BOARDS
RM3500,3600,3800
When working on an AES style refrigerator and
replacing the circuit board, the old board should
be visually inspected for any obvious damage,
3
i.e. burned components, damaged leads, burned
connectors, corrosion, etc.
When the board is damaged, see the illustration
to the left for what to check and correct before
changing the circuit board.
The following paragraph numbers relate to the
corresponding numbered items highlighted at the
circuit board.
-3 1. If this component is discolored, burned
or blown: Check that the
12V
connections
are correct and that there is a battery
between alternator and refrigerator.
2.
If this component is discolored, burned
or blown:
Check all cables in the
12V
system for short circuits.
-
4
If this component is discolored, burned
or blown: Check for proper polarity of
gas solenoid lead.
4.
If this component is discolored, burned
or blown: Check for proper plug connec-
tions of gas
solenoid and thermostat
circuit or damage in
ribbon cable to
indicator light, thermostat.
\5
5.
If this lead is damaged:
Check for
proper resistance in Ohm’s of the A/C
heating element and in all
12OV
cables
for short circuit or damage.
6.
If these leads (dotted in the picture) at
the rear
of the board are
damaged:
Check for proper resistance in Ohm’s of
the A/C heating element and all
12OV
cables for short circuit or damage.
